    I know those guys! The came to Ottawa to join HPVOoO in our Santa
    Parade in 2004. The CouchBike is constructed so that they can just
    transport the frame, and borrow a 2-seater to fit. See photos at my
    site, incl. a good one I got of them right behind me (I was on my cargo
    trike):

    http://drumbent.com/toyparade.html

    Also you can follow the link I have there to the HPVOoO events page for
    2004, and look for the Parade pics. Our group has done a lot of fun
    and crazy stuff over the past few years, incl. making a trailer to
    carry a full-sized Hammond organ, complete with organist!

    http://hpv.tricolour.net/organ-trailer.html
